All voted for. <br />C) CONSIDER A RESOLUTION TO SUBMIT AN APPLICATION TO THE <br />DEPARTMENT OF PARKS, HERITAGE AND TOURISM TO SEEK <br />IMPROVEMENT FUNDS <br />Councilmember Bryant introduced a resolution to apply for improvements funds <br />from the Department of Parks, Heritage and Tourism. The funds will be used to <br />add a playground at the new West Batesville Splash Pad. Mr. Meitzen read the <br />resolution in full. Councilmember Bryant moved to adopt the resolution. <br />Councilmember Poole seconded and the roll call count was 5 for and 0 against. <br />The resolution was given #2022-06-01-R. <br />D) EXECUTIVE SESSION <br />Councilmember Bryant moved to go into executive session to consider the <br />hiring, firing, promotion or demotion to one or more city employees. <br />Councilmember Poole seconded and all voted for. <br />Upon returning from executive session, Councilmember Matthews moved to re- <br />appoint Ms. Janice Benton to the Batesville Housing Authority. Councilmember <br />Bryant seconded and all voted for.
